Hier werden die Unterschiede zwischen zwei Versionen angezeigt.
| Beide Seiten der vorigen Revision Vorhergehende Überarbeitung Nächste Überarbeitung | Vorhergehende Überarbeitung | ||
|
wiki:ems:net_io [2016/05/24 19:49] ingof |
wiki:ems:net_io [2021/01/30 22:05] (aktuell) karlmw |
||
|---|---|---|---|
| Zeile 20: | Zeile 20: | ||
| ===== Adapter ===== | ===== Adapter ===== | ||
| ==== Hardware ==== | ==== Hardware ==== | ||
| - | Wie oben bereits angedeutet, braucht es zunächst einen Adapter, der die EMS-Signale für den UART des NetIO aufbereitet. Wir bedienen uns hier [[http:// | + | Wie oben bereits angedeutet, braucht es zunächst einen Adapter, der die EMS-Signale für den UART des NetIO aufbereitet. Wir bedienen uns hier [[https:// |
| Alle Verbindungen zwischen Adapter und NetIO (Ext) verlaufen über die 2x 5 poligen Pfostenbuchsen. Außerdem wurde die 1-Wire-Schnittstelle des NetIO herausgeführt. Bei diskretem (through hole) Aufbau können die vier parallelen Widerstände im Sendeteil mit jeweils 910R problemlos gegen einen 1-Watt Widerstand mit 220R getauscht werden. Wer Strom sparen will, wählt höhere Vorwiderstände für die Leds. \\ | Alle Verbindungen zwischen Adapter und NetIO (Ext) verlaufen über die 2x 5 poligen Pfostenbuchsen. Außerdem wurde die 1-Wire-Schnittstelle des NetIO herausgeführt. Bei diskretem (through hole) Aufbau können die vier parallelen Widerstände im Sendeteil mit jeweils 910R problemlos gegen einen 1-Watt Widerstand mit 220R getauscht werden. Wer Strom sparen will, wählt höhere Vorwiderstände für die Leds. \\ | ||
| Eine Eagle-Schaltplanvorlage gibt es {{: | Eine Eagle-Schaltplanvorlage gibt es {{: | ||
| Zeile 225: | Zeile 225: | ||
| Im Ordner " | Im Ordner " | ||
| + | |||
| + | Der gerade kompilierte collector muss nach / | ||
| Zeile 231: | Zeile 233: | ||
| mysql> select password(' | mysql> select password(' | ||
| +-------------------------------------------+ | +-------------------------------------------+ | ||
| - | | password(' | + | | password(' |
| +-------------------------------------------+ | +-------------------------------------------+ | ||
| - | | *2470C0C06DEE42FD1618BB99005ADCA2EC9D1E19 | + | | *462366917EEDD1970A48E87D8EF59EB67D2CA26F |
| +-------------------------------------------+ | +-------------------------------------------+ | ||
| 1 row in set (0.00 sec) | 1 row in set (0.00 sec) | ||
| - | |||
| - | mysql> create user ems identified by password ' | ||
| - | mysql> GRANT ALL ON ems_data.* TO ' | ||
| | | ||
| + | mysql> create user ems identified by password ' | ||
| + | mysql> GRANT ALL ON ems_data.* TO ' | ||
| + | hier wird erst der Hash für das angegeben Passwort erstellt. Danach wird dann der Benutzer erzeugt. Die letzte Zeile vergibt die Rechte für die Datenbank. | ||
| + | |||
| Nachdem der collectord einmalig erfolgreich gestartet ist, wurden die nötigen Tabellen | Nachdem der collectord einmalig erfolgreich gestartet ist, wurden die nötigen Tabellen | ||